The Software Rotation
Sector ReportEquitiesDerivativesInformation Technology
The report highlights a potential rotation from overextended semiconductor stocks into the software sector, which has seen a 33% bounce from April lows but remains fundamentally under-positioned.
Key Takeaways
- 1.The software rotation thesis is playing out, with the IGV ETF rallying approximately 33% since mid-April.
- 2.Relative performance between semiconductors and software is starting to shift; while semis have dominated over the past year (+165% vs flat), software has recently begun outperforming.
- 3.Short positioning in the software sector is at an extreme (100th percentile vs past 6 years), creating a high risk of a rapid short squeeze.
